本文目录导读:
图片来源于网络,如有侵权联系删除
数据结构化
关系数据库最显著的特点之一就是其数据结构化,在关系数据库中,数据以表格的形式存储,每个表格由行和列组成,行代表数据记录,列代表记录的属性,这种结构化使得数据存储更加清晰、有序,便于查询和管理。
1、表格结构:关系数据库采用表格结构存储数据,每个表格由若干行和列组成,行代表数据记录,列代表记录的属性,这种结构使得数据存储更加直观,便于理解和操作。
2、原子性:关系数据库中的每个属性值都是原子性的,即不可再分,这意味着,一个属性值只能包含一个值,不能是多个值的组合。
3、唯一性:关系数据库中的每个记录都是唯一的,即不会有重复的记录,这保证了数据的唯一性和准确性。
数据独立性
关系数据库具有较高数据独立性,主要体现在以下几个方面:
1、物理独立性:数据库的逻辑结构和物理存储结构相互独立,修改数据库物理存储结构时,不会影响数据库的逻辑结构。
2、逻辑独立性:数据库的逻辑结构与其应用程序相互独立,修改数据库逻辑结构时,不会影响应用程序。
3、位置独立性:数据库中的数据存储位置可以改变,而不会影响应用程序的使用。
图片来源于网络,如有侵权联系删除
数据完整性
关系数据库通过以下机制保证数据完整性:
1、实体完整性:实体完整性要求每个记录在数据库中是唯一的,即主键唯一。
2、属性完整性:属性完整性要求每个属性值符合其定义的数据类型和约束条件。
3、参照完整性:参照完整性要求数据库中所有外键都对应一个有效的实体。
数据一致性
关系数据库通过以下机制保证数据一致性:
1、事务性:关系数据库支持事务,确保数据库状态的一致性,事务具有原子性、一致性、隔离性和持久性(ACID特性)。
2、触发器:触发器可以自动执行某些操作,保证数据的一致性。
3、视图:视图可以展示数据库中特定的数据集合,确保数据的一致性。
图片来源于网络,如有侵权联系删除
数据共享性
关系数据库具有较好的数据共享性,主要体现在以下几个方面:
1、并发控制:关系数据库支持多用户并发访问,通过锁机制保证数据的一致性。
2、数据访问控制:关系数据库支持权限管理,确保数据的安全性。
3、数据复制:关系数据库支持数据复制,实现数据的备份和恢复。
关系数据库的五大基本特点——数据结构化、数据独立性、数据完整性、数据一致性和数据共享性,为构建高效数据管理系统奠定了基石,在实际应用中,掌握这些特点,有助于我们更好地利用关系数据库的优势,提高数据管理效率。
标签: #关系数据库的基本特点是
评论列表